Job Closed
This listing is no longer active.
Helping Organizations with Digital Transformation
Senior Software Engineer, Agentic AI
Location
United States
Posted
80 days ago
Salary
$180K - $245K / year
Seniority
Senior
Job Description
Senior Software Engineer, Agentic AI
Cadence Solutions
• Design, build, and deploy clinical AI agents that reason over patient context, invoke tools, and generate care recommendations. • Own reliability, observability, and cost efficiency of LLM-powered workflows at scale. • Build and optimize RAG pipelines over clinical knowledge bases, treatment protocols, and real-time patient data. • Develop evaluation frameworks: offline benchmarks, safety tests, regression suites, and LLM-as-judge pipelines wired into CI/CD. • Design multi-step agent orchestration: planning, memory, tool use, error recovery, and human-in-the-loop escalation paths. • Collaborate with clinical, product, and engineering teams to translate patient care needs into AI system design. • Stay at the forefront of AI and engineering best practices, continuously pushing the team to raise the bar on quality, performance, and architecture.
Job Requirements
- Bachelor's or Master’s degree in Computer Science, Engineering or related field, or equivalent work experience
- 5+ years of software engineering experience, with 2+ years building AI/ML-powered systems in production
- Hands-on experience with LLM APIs (OpenAI, Anthropic, open-source models) including prompt engineering, tool use / function calling, and structured outputs
- Experience building RAG systems: embeddings, vector stores, retrieval optimization, and grounding
- Experience in a high-growth, fast-paced environment with end-to-end ownership from design through production
- Experience with agent frameworks or orchestration patterns (tool calling, planners, multi-agent coordination) (Nice to have)
- Fine-tuning experience (SFT, RLHF, LoRA) on domain-specific tasks (Nice to have)
- Healthcare or regulated-industry experience (HIPAA, SOC 2, clinical data handling) (Nice to have)
Benefits
- Medical, dental, and vision insurance
- Competitive total compensation and meaningful equity
- TelaDoc (virtual primary care)
- National and local discounts powered by TriNet
- Unlimited PTO and paid holidays
- Remote equipment setup and home office stipend
- Paid Parental Leave
- 401K and 401K match
- Charitable Donation Match program
Related Guides
Related Job Pages
More Full-stack Engineer Jobs
Staff Software Engineer – Internal Tools
LimeBuilding a future where transportation is shared, affordable and carbon-free. Join us! www.li.me/careers
• Build Custom Tooling: Design and develop internal web applications that allow internal teams to access specific data sets and perform actions without requiring direct, elevated access to sensitive third party, and internal systems. • System Integration: Partner with the Data & Integrations team to architect and build connections between key business platforms, such as Snowflake, Zendesk, and Slack, to automate workflows and visualize trends for non-technical users. • Enhance Security: Champion a "least privilege" approach by building UIs that transform sensitive data into actionable insights, reducing the need for raw data access. • Drive Operational Efficiency: Collaborate with cross-functional teams, such as Customer Support, to identify manual pain points in their intake workflows and build custom tooling to close process gaps. • Operational Excellence: Participate in sprint planning and prioritization, ensuring high operational efficiency and team health while managing a backlog of feature requests. • Documentation: Develop and maintain comprehensive documentation for architecture, configurations, and runbooks.
• Define and improve the software architecture of CMS applications through industry standard design patterns across the technical stack • Implement Enterprise Change Management projects by developing, implementing and maintaining Java-based applications, components and interface solutions • Create high-level design artifacts and deliver high quality code deliverables • Lead the development of different application modules • Maintain and develop current and future design, development, coding, testing, and debugging of applications • Provide technical leadership in the sustained effective delivery of high-quality software solutions • Collaborate within a small team supporting a federal program, ensuring alignment with complex federal systems that support the provision of healthcare
• Drive end-to-end delivery of complex features or critical workflows. • Lead debugging of complex production issues calmly, using metrics, logs, traces, and data inspection to test hypotheses and find root causes. • Support other engineers through mentorship, pairing, and code reviews. • Ensure data integrity and confidentiality, including observability and auditing where relevant. • Care about engineering excellence (reliability, testing, maintainability). • Collaborate with product, design, data, and operations teams.
Middle Full Stack .NET developer
AIDA RecruitmentМи працюємо над розробкою масштабних ентерпрайз-рішень, що інтегрують різні технології та підходи. Типовий стек включає: Back-end: Створення потужних та надійних API, що є основою для наших систем. Front-end: Розробка користувацьких інтерфейсів (UI) на базі популярних фреймворків — Angular, React або Vue.js. Ми створюємо сучасні, функціональні та зручні вебаплікації. Бази даних: Робота з реляційними базами даних (MS SQL, PostgreSQL) для структурованих даних, а також з NoSQL базами (MongoDB, CosmosDB) для гнучкіших рішень. Cloud: Використання хмарних платформ як для розгортання (deployment), так і для інтеграції з різними хмарними сервісами, що розширюють функціонал наших систем.
Role Description Для нашого клієнта, одного з найбільших флагманів IT-аутсорсинга в Україні з серйозним портфелем виконаних проектів за плечима шукаємо Middle Full Stack .NET developer. Ти знаєш, як має виглядати ефективний процес розробки. І ми теж. Тому — жодного мікроменеджменту, чітка зона відповідальності, прозорий беклог, і команда, яка знає, що таке якісна delivery. ЩО НА ТЕБЕ ЧЕКАЄ: - Робота в команді інженерів, орієнтованій на результат і якість продукту, з чіткими зонами відповідальності та ефективною технічною комунікацією. - Активне обговорення, розробка та реалізація бізнес-логіки застосунку та написання модульних тестів для забезпечення її стабільності. - Розширення клієнтської частини застосунку та внесення пропозицій щодо поліпшення інтерфейсної логіки. - Проєктування схем даних і побудова інтеграцій з зовнішніми API та внутрішніми сервісами. - Оптимізація продуктивності високонавантажених компонентів системи, виявлення та взаємодія із вразливостями безпеки. - Технічна дисципліна: структурований код, стандартизація підходів, щоденні code review. - Розвиток за індивідуальним планом, сформованим спільно з тімлідом, із фокусом на технічне зростання та поглиблення експертизи. Qualifications - Впевнене володіння C#, ASP.NET Core. - Досвід веброзробки з використанням HTML5, CSS, JavaScript, JSON, Ajax, а також знання сучасних вебфреймворків, таких як Angular або React, Material UI та Bootstrap. - Практика інтеграції з REST API, досвід із MS SQL або PostgreSQL. - Практичний досвід написання юніт-тестів із використанням найпопулярніших фреймворків, як на Back-end: NUnit або xUnit, так і на Front-end: Jest, Mocha, Jasmin або Karma. - Участь у повноцінному Agile-циклі розробки з акцентом на прозору комунікацію, інкрементальну поставку та швидкий зворотний зв'язок. - Англійська — B1+ (технічна документація, листування, мітинги). - Системне мислення, самостійність у прийнятті рішень, готовність до командної роботи. - Комерційний досвід застосування цих навичок буде значною перевагою під час відбору. Requirements - Технічна зрілість — уміння аргументовано відстоювати рішення й при цьому чути інших. - Самостійність у веденні задач: від аналізу вимог до реалізації та підтримки. - Системне мислення — бачити не лише код, а й архітектуру, залежності, вплив на продукт загалом. - Аналітичність — вміння пропонувати оптимальні рішення, а не лише виконувати поставлене ТЗ. - Якість понад швидкість — відповідальність за maintainable-код і довгострокову підтримку продукту. - Командна взаємодія — конструктивний feedback, участь у code review, готовність ділитися знаннями. - Ініціативність — проактивно пропонувати покращення процесів, інструментів чи архітектурних підходів. Benefits - Компенсація, що відповідає досвіду та експертизі (1000-2500 usd gross). - Прямий вплив на продукт: спілкування з decision-maker'ами, а не «через п'ять менеджерів». - Сильне технічне оточення: архітектори, senior-інженери, системні дизайнери. - Ніякого хаосу: продумані процеси, зрозуміла зона відповідальності, зріла команда. - Розвиток: доступ до сертифікацій, внутрішніх міні-конференцій, освітніх платформ. - Гнучкість: remote-first формат, адекватний графік, work-life balance. - Прозора система performance review з фокусом на зростання та інженерний вплив. Company Description Ми працюємо над розробкою масштабних ентерпрайз-рішень, що інтегрують різні технології та підходи. Типовий стек включає: - Back-end: Створення потужних та надійних API, що є основою для наших систем. - Front-end: Розробка користувацьких інтерфейсів (UI) на базі популярних фреймворків — Angular, React або Vue.js. Ми створюємо сучасні, функціональні та зручні вебаплікації. - Бази даних: Робота з реляційними базами даних (MS SQL, PostgreSQL) для структурованих даних, а також з NoSQL базами (MongoDB, CosmosDB) для гнучкіших рішень. - Cloud: Використання хмарних платформ як для розгортання (deployment), так і для інтеграції з різними хмарними сервісами, що розширюють функціонал наших систем.



